Visiting Monaco in July 2027?

July 2027 is peak-season Monaco: hot and dry, around 29°C / 84°F, and Busy or Packed on all 21 days — 15 of them Busy, the other 6 Packed. (Our forecast covers 1–21 July — the rest of July is beyond the current window.)

In short, worth it for the peak buzz, if you can take the crowds.

Among the 12 months we forecast for Monaco, July ranks 3rd for crowd pressure. Its heaviest day is Sun 18 Jul, busier than 100% of the year; its lightest is Fri 2 Jul at 76%.

How busy is Monaco in July?

The busiest days are the 5th, 7th, 12th and 18th, and 17 more.

Ships call on 6 of 21 days, a typical call day carrying at least 1,200 guests between them — real, but a secondary part of the crowd here; the season moves the needle more.

Across the month the days run from 76% to 100% of the year. Daylight runs about 15 hours.

The lightest days are the 2nd, 4th and 6th. Still busy — but the easiest of the month — 5 days share that level, so there is room to choose.

Locked into a busy day? Here's the play.

–9am
Own the morning.The day-trip wave lands mid-morning; the headline sights before nine are effectively yours.
10–5
Go where the day-trippers don't.Away from the headline sights it stays manageable all day. Save the marquee ones.
5pm+
Take the city back.Day-trippers leave by early evening — the same squares empty out and the light is better.

July weather in Monaco

Real heat — around 29°C / 84°F by day, so pace the afternoons and carry water, with rain on only about 3 days. The days are long too — close to 15 hours of light — so the evenings stay open for walking once the heat drops.

Is July worth it in Monaco?

Peak weather and peak crowds — the classic trade-off; you pay for the season in queues, not in the weather. For better value, come in September or October.

Book beds and the big-ticket sights well ahead, and start your days by eight — in a month this full, the early hours are the only uncrowded ones.
